Is RAM Or Processor More Important For Photoshop?
As with most software companies, Adobe maintains a list of Photoshop system requirements that may be used to confirm that the hardware in your computer system is compatible with their programme. However, the majority of “system requirements” listings cover only the bare minimum hardware required to execute the programme, not the gear that will provide the greatest performance. Additionally, these listings may be out of the current, contain obsolete hardware versions, or feature sub-optimal hardware.
The processor (CPU)
The processor (or CPU) is a critical component of every Photoshop workstation. While GPU acceleration is gaining pace, your CPU selection will often have a far greater influence on total system performance at the moment. However, keep in mind that a theoretically more powerful CPU does not automatically mean it is better, as Photoshop has a limit on the number of cores it can efficiently utilise. In many situations, paying more money results in worse performance; therefore, it is more critical to acquire the correct CPU than it is to spend more money.
Which CPU is the most suitable for Photoshop?
The AMD Ryzen 7 5800X, Ryzen 9 5900X, and Ryzen 9 5950X are currently the fastest CPUs for Photoshop, all of which perform within a few per cent of one another. As a result, the more inexpensive Ryzen 7 5800X is an excellent pick for Photoshop, as it frees up part of your money for additional RAM, quicker storage, and other improvements.
Does increase the number of cores makes Photoshop faster?
Adobe has been developing changes to make better use of multi-core CPUs, but for the time being, having more than eight cores will only provide a marginal performance boost. By and large, the CPU architecture is frequently more significant than the actual number of cores.
Is Photoshop more efficient on Intel or AMD CPUs?
AMD now holds a small edge over Intel. This, however, is subject to change as both businesses introduce new goods.
Should I run Photoshop on a Xeon CPU?
Historically, Xeon CPUs were more robust than Core series CPUs. However, there is minimal functional differentiation between the two Intel workstation product lines today. Additionally, Xeon CPUs are usually always somewhat slower than Core i7/i9 CPUs, which means that you will be giving up some speed in exchange for a set of capabilities that are normally only relevant for servers.
Does Photoshop run well on a dual Xeon/EPYC CPU configuration?
Due to Photoshop’s inability to efficiently exploit increased core counts, workstations with two actual CPUs typically perform badly. Not only is there additional overhead when several CPUs are used in a system, but these CPUs are also typically faster than their single CPU counterparts, resulting in even poorer performance.
Graphics Card (GPU)

While Adobe is continually extending Photoshop’s GPU acceleration capabilities, the present demand for the video card is really rather low. Even an entry-level video card may give a significant speed increase for GPU-accelerated effects, but anything more than a mid-range video card results in a dramatic reduction in a performance advantage. While some workloads may benefit from utilising a high-end card such as the RTX 3090, an RTX 3070 will bring you within a few per cent of the best performance available.
What is the best GPU (video card) for Photoshop?
While it is critical to have a supported GPU for Photoshop, the actual performance of that card will have little effect on performance. Compared to the top-of-the-line RTX 3090, the considerably more modest RTX 3070 is within a single per cent – even when just GPU-accelerated activities are considered.
Is the inbuilt graphics sufficient for Photoshop?
While Photoshop can operate with onboard graphics, keep in mind that even a low-end GPU will accelerate GPU-accelerated processes roughly twice as quickly. Additionally, most onboard graphics cards provide just 512-1024MB of RAM, which is sufficient for a single 1080p monitor. Still, we strongly recommend installing a separate graphics card if you have a 4K display or several displays.
How much video memory (VRAM) does Photoshop require?
While a more powerful GPU may not provide considerably increased raw performance, your video card must have sufficient VRAM or video card memory for your projects. Unless you are using several 4K screens, even 4GB of VRAM is enough. Due to the fact that all of the video cards we presently provide for Photoshop have at least 8GB of VRAM, this should not be an issue for the majority of customers.
Is a Quadro GPU required for Photoshop?
Photoshop works well with a Quadro card, however since GeForce released 10-bit display compatibility in late July 2019, the primary advantage of Quadro is the bigger VRAM and somewhat higher dependability on the high-end versions.
Is NVIDIA or AMD superior for Photoshop performance?
NVIDIA currently outperforms AMD in terms of performance. Additionally, we have discovered that NVIDIA cards are significantly more stable (both hardware and driver-wise), which is why we prefer NVIDIA over AMD unless there is a clear advantage to utilising an AMD card.
Photoshop requires how much RAM?
While the actual amount of RAM required may vary depending on the task at hand, we recommend a minimum of 16GB for 500MB or smaller documents, 32GB for 500MB-1GB documents, and 64GB+ for even bigger documents. This is the size of the document once it has been opened (as indicated in the “Document Sizes” section of the Info Panel or status bar), not the file size of the file.
Photoshop frequently lists two sizes, for example, 20.3M/60.2M. The left number represents the size of the flat file (if you export without compression), while the right number is the size of the Photoshop document with all its layers. When determining how much RAM your system requires, the correct amount that includes all the layers is generally the most important.
